Hyderabad witnesses grand Sri Rama Navami Shobha Yatra

Hyderabad witnessed a grand Sri Rama Navami Shobha Yatra, with thousands of devotees joining the procession from Seetarambagh to Sultan Bazaar. Governor Shiv Pratap Shukla inaugurated the event, and Hyderabad Police ensured smooth conduct with 3,000 personnel and extensive security measures

Hyderabad: Amidst elaborate security arrangements, the annual Sri Rama Navami Shobha Yatra in the city on Friday witnessed a massive turnout of devotees and amidst elaborate security arrangements.

The procession began from Seetarambagh, where Governor Shiv Pratap Shukla attended as the chief guest and formally inaugurated the rally. Thousands of devotees joined the Shobha Yatra, with the crowd swelling steadily as it progressed.

The procession moved through Bhoiguda Kaman, with participants chanting devotional hymns and engaging in cultural performances. Decorated idols, traditional displays, and spiritual fervour added colour and vibrancy to the event.

The Shobha Yatra, which started from Akashpuri Hanuman Temple in Dhoolpet, passed through key areas including Seetarambagh, Mangalhat, Puranapul, Begum Bazaar, Afzalgunj, MJ Market and Putlibowli, before culminating at Hanuman Vyayamshala in Sultan Bazaar. The procession was led by local leaders, including T Raja Singh, along with several religious organisations.

Meanwhile, Hyderabad Police have made extensive arrangements to ensure the smooth conduct of the event. City Police Commissioner VC Sajjanar personally inspected the security setup in Seetharambagh earlier in the day. Over 3,000 police personnel were deployed, supported by CCTV surveillance, drones, and bomb disposal teams to monitor the situation around the clock.

Traffic restrictions and diversions were enforced at major junctions such as Begum Bazaar, Afzalgunj, MJ Market, and Koti to regulate vehicular movement.
